Output 8a933b8a313ce94623e94fce4058e0361dd959a4bbdffd8b99989d5ce7d6d0a3:17

value
93572115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 857fb89f0e44c9729dddc8f843eeaaea23cee9f2 OP_EQUAL
address
3DrtoHCgsb88J9d3XzJ7eQ6ZwhH7hHxQWY
transaction
8a933b8a313ce94623e94fce4058e0361dd959a4bbdffd8b99989d5ce7d6d0a3
spent
true